In 2019-2020, 73 people earned their degree in other drafting/design engineering technologies/technicians, making the major the 945th most popular in the United States.
At the associate degree level specifically, there were 26 other drafting/design engineering technologies/technicians graduates with average earnings and debt of $33,082 and $17,678 respectively.
This year’s “Best Value Other Drafting/Design Engineering Tech Schools for an Associate” ranking analyzed 2 colleges that offered a degree in other drafting/design engineering technologies/technicians. The schools that top this list are recognized because they have great other drafting/design engineering technologies/technicians programs and cost less that schools of similar quality.
Some of the factors we look at when determining these rankings are overall quality of the other drafting/design engineering technologies/technicians program at the school and the cost of the school after aid is awarded among other things. See our ranking methodology to learn more.

Top 2 Best Value Associate Degree Colleges for Other Drafting/Design Engineering Technologies
You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end Macomb Community College. The school came in at #1 for the Best Value Other Drafting/Design Engineering Tech Schools for an Associate. Macomb Community College is a public institution located in Warren, Michigan. The school has a fairly large population, and it awarded 10 associates’s degrees in 2019-2020.
Macomb Community College not only placed well in this ranking. It is also #1 on our “Best Other Drafting/Design Engineering Technologies Associate Degree Schools” list. The yearly cost to attend Macomb Community College is $8,724 for associate degree other drafting/design engineering tech students.

Out of the 2 schools in the Best Value Other Drafting/Design Engineering Tech Schools for an Associate that were part of this year’s ranking, Weber State University landed the #2 spot on the list. WSU is a public institution located in Ogden, Utah. The school has a large population, and it awarded 9 associates’s degrees in 2019-2020.
WSU also made our “Best Other Drafting/Design Engineering Technologies Associate Degree Schools” list, coming in at #2. The estimated yearly cost for WSU is $11,968 for Associate Degree Other Drafting/Design Engineering Tech students.
